| dc.description.abstract | The main purpose of this article is to get the allocation of the radial displacement and the radial stresses that occur on a radial thick wall of a cylinder created by the rotation of the ax with a constant angular speed and, also created by the displacements given on the circular contours. To validate these results, this problem has been solved by two methods: direct integration and Green function method. Both methods lead to the same analytical expressions for radial displacements and the radial stresses. They were also built the graphs of both the radial displacements and the radial stresses for the axial symmetrical problem of elasticity theory, using software "Maple 15". Both analytical expressions and graphs of the results mentioned confirmed the boundary conditions. The results will be used to determine the radial displacements and the radial stresses needed for the calculations of the strength and stiffness of thick walled cylinders. | en_US |
